Vote counting, socialist candidates lead the race in all five municipalities

In the five municipalities where early elections were held, preliminary counting data show a clear advantage for socialist candidates.

In Tepelena, where for the first time AI vote counting is being tested, in parallel with manual counting, 8 boxes have been opened, with socialist candidate Gramoz Sako leading with 1,172 votes, independent candidate Gabriel Guma receiving 211 votes.

In Berat, where 44 ballot boxes have been counted, socialist Ervin Ceca leads with 3,647 votes, while Pavlo Shkarpa, an independent and supported by the DP, has 750 votes. 

In Cërrik, out of 21 numbered ballot boxes, socialist Florenc Doka leads with 2,338 votes, independent candidate Amarildo Hoxha with 452 votes. Albania Becomes candidate Eligert Hima has received 5,055 votes.

In Vlora, 129 ballot boxes have been opened, with socialist Brunilda Mersini leading with 9,106 votes. Dionis Sota, an independent who supports the DP, has 1,275 votes, while Gjergji Nika, also an independent, has 1,073 votes.

In Mat, 8 ballot boxes have been opened, where the socialist candidate Altin Bojni is also leading with 1481 votes. The independent candidate supported by the DP, Eduart Brahilika, has received 581 votes. While Suzana Pasha, chairwoman of the Women's Forum in the SP, also an independent, has only 131 votes.

In total, only 18.45% of 334,539 thousand citizens with the right to vote cast their votes at the ballot boxes in the five municipalities.
